Position Purpose:The Network Administrator (NA) maintains essential databases for the campus’s telecommunications, network infrastructure, and data services to ensure reliable access for the community. The NA is responsible for updating systems, managing databases, and promptly addressing service disruptions to meet the diverse needs and preferences of end-users, facilitating uninterrupted communication across the campus. Working with project contractors and vendors, the Network Administrator customizes network services to maintain a robust and responsive network environment, aligned with the operation and reliability of campus-wide communication networks.
